A Guide to Understanding the Role of Notaries in Land Transactions Near Bucharest

When navigating the complex world of real estate, particularly in the bustling areas surrounding Bucharest, it’s essential to understand the role of notaries. Notaries have the responsibility of ensuring that all land transactions are legal, binding, and correctly documented. This article explores the extensive responsibilities of notaries in land transactions near Bucharest, their significance, and how they contribute to the overall real estate process.

The Importance of Notaries in Real Estate Transactions

In Romania, notaries play a pivotal role in real estate transactions. They are appointed public officials responsible for drafting, validating, and custodian of legal documents. Their presence adds an essential layer of assurance regarding the authenticity and legality of property transactions. When buyers and sellers engage in land transactions near Bucharest, their involvement is indispensable for several reasons.

Firstly, notaries ensure that transactions comply with local laws and regulations. Romania has a unique legal framework governing property transactions, and failing to adhere to these rules can lead to significant complications. Notaries meticulously examine documents related to property ownership, ensuring that sellers have the legal right to transfer land to buyers.

Secondly, notaries serve to protect both parties in a transaction. By verifying the identities and legal capacities of the involved parties, they help to prevent fraud and wrongful transactions. Notaries assure potential buyers that the properties they are considering are free from encumbrances, liens, or disputes that could jeopardize their investment.

Lastly, the role of notaries extends far beyond just witnessing signatures. They are also trained professionals with legal knowledge, capable of providing essential advice throughout the transaction process. This guidance can be invaluable, particularly for first-time buyers or foreign investors unfamiliar with Romanian property laws.

Steps Involved in a Land Transaction Near Bucharest

The process of purchasing land near Bucharest typically entails several crucial steps, all of which involve the notary’s expertise.

1. Preliminary Agreement: The first step often involves a preliminary sales agreement, where the buyer and seller outline the details of the transaction. A notary can assist in drafting this agreement to ensure it meets legal standards.

2. Due Diligence: Before the transaction is finalized, the notary will conduct due diligence on the property. This includes checking the land registry for any existing claims, checking for zoning compliance, and ensuring that there are no unresolved legal issues or debts related to the property.

3. Drafting the Deed of Sale: One of the notary’s primary responsibilities is to draft the deed of sale. This legal document outlines all terms and conditions of the transaction and is crucial for the transfer of ownership.

4. Signing the Contract: The signing of the deed of sale must occur in the presence of the notary. During this process, the notary verifies the identities of the parties involved, ensures they understand the contract, and witnesses the signing. This formal oversight legitimizes the agreement, and the notary provides a signature and seal, affirming its legality.

5. Registration: After the transaction, the notary submits the necessary documents to the local land registry office to formalize the transfer of ownership. This step is crucial, as it safeguards the buyer’s interests by updating the official records to reflect the new ownership.

6. Providing Copies: Once the registration is completed, the notary provides each party with certified copies of the completed documents. These documents serve as legal proof of ownership and must be kept in a secure place.

Why Choosing the Right Notary Matters

Given the significant role notaries play in land transactions near Bucharest, selecting the right notary is paramount. Various factors should be considered when selecting a notary public:

– Credentials and Experience: Opt for a notary with in-depth knowledge of real estate law and significant experience in handling land transactions. It is beneficial to look for a professional who specializes in transactions in the Bucharest area.

– Reputation: Research the notary’s reputation and client testimonials. A well-regarded notary is likely to provide a higher level of service, ensuring a smoother transaction.

– Communication Skills: A notary must communicate effectively, explaining complex legal terms in a manner that clients can understand. This is particularly important for foreign investors or first-time buyers who may not be familiar with Romanian laws.

– Fees: Notary fees can vary significantly. Ensure to request a clear breakdown of the costs involved in the transaction to avoid any surprises later.

The Impact of Technology on Notarial Services

As of 2023, the digital transformation of services has not spared the notary profession. Many notaries now use online systems to facilitate document verification and monitoring, improving efficiency and reducing the time it takes to complete a land transaction. This evolution has made it easier for buyers, sellers, and notaries to connect and manage large volumes of paperwork, especially in a busy real estate market like Bucharest’s.

Digital platforms offer electronic signatures and remote notarial services, which can be beneficial for clients unable to meet in person. However, while technology provides new conveniences, it’s essential to ensure that the chosen notary is compliant with all regulatory standards regarding digital transactions.
